Early seizures after severe closed head injury

Summary
Early seizures after severe head injury occur in 3.6% of patients. While not linked to recovery, early post-traumatic seizures may reduce mortality with appropriate treatment.

Purpose of the Study:
- To determine the incidence of early post-traumatic seizures after severe closed head injury.
- To assess the clinical significance, including mortality and neurological recovery, of these seizures.
Main Methods:
- Prospective study of 3340 adult patients with severe closed head injuries (Glasgow Coma Scale 3-8).
- Patients did not receive anticonvulsants unless seizures were evident.
- Clinical observation and CT scan data were utilized.
Main Results:
- 121 patients (3.6%) had seizures within 1 week; 42 (1.26%) within 24 hours.
- Intracerebral parenchymal damage was slightly more common in patients with early seizures, but not statistically significant.
- Patients with early seizures exhibited a significantly lower mortality rate (p < 0.01).
- Early seizures did not influence neurological recovery at 6 months in survivors.
Conclusions:
- Intracerebral parenchymal damage does not elevate the risk of early post-traumatic seizures.
- Early seizures in severe head injury patients, when treated, are associated with reduced mortality.
- The occurrence of early seizures does not impact long-term neurological recovery for survivors.
